A biopharmaceutical solutions organization located in Toronto is seeking a Principal Medical Writer. This role involves leading the completion of medical writing deliverables, managing activities for individual studies, and producing various scientific documents all aligned with regulatory standards. The ideal candidate should possess a relevant degree, 3-5 years of writing experience in a relevant industry, and excellent communication skills. The position offers competitive compensation and comprehensive benefits.
